dc.description.abstractWe present an extension of the Beeby and Hayes method for the calculation of electronic states of a binary disordered alloy in the form A(x)B(1-x) on a square lattice. The calculation demonstrates the application of the disordered system approach to the substitutionally disordered square lattice. The densities of states of the binary alloy are calculated for different cases in the tight-binding limit.
